CRISPLD2 Is a Target of Progesterone Receptor and Its Expression Is Decreased in Women with Endometriosis
This study found that CRISPLD2 expression is regulated by progesterone receptor, is increased during decidualization, and is decreased in the endometrium of women with endometriosis.

This study investigated whether CRISPLD2 is regulated by the progesterone receptor and examined CRISPLD2 expression differences in women with endometriosis. Using progesterone receptor targeting experiments and expression analyses, the authors report that CRISPLD2 is a progesterone receptor target and that its expression is decreased in women with endometriosis. A stated limitation is that the findings are based on the specific experimental system and the included patient samples, which may constrain generalizability.
